The Aarke Purifier Glass Water Pitcher combines innovative design with eco-friendly functionality. Featuring a durable glass and stainless steel construction, this pitcher purifies up to 1.18 liters of water in just 3-5 minutes, effectively reducing contaminants while promoting sustainable practices with its refillable filter granules. Dishwasher safe and complete with all necessary components, it’s the perfect addition to any modern kitchen.

Would be perfect with a few changes
Well, what I love about this water filter how it looks. It’s so beautiful and I love that it is made of stainless steel and glass and not any plastic components. The filter material is also cheap and can be easily refilled and overall it’s easy to use.The downside is that it doesn’t filter microplastics from the tap water. I’ve seen other sources that said filters like these can but this one explicitly says it doesn’t. Another downside is that the glass container itself, although it is tempered glass certainly does feel like plastic. I imagine they did this to save on weight because it is quite heavy when full of water, but it does feel cheap.Overall, this could be a perfect water filter with a few changes and they should definitely make them because I can’t find a water pitcher with a filter that doesn’t contain a plastic and can also filter microplastics. The lifestraw water filter removes micro plastics, but then the filtered water sits in a tank with the plastic filter so it’s pointless. Hope they release a pitcher that can filter plastics.
